Output 2d291a3d32c8afa57ef42f98675ace45c80ffdad20945bbb5e8597e8f35efcd2:1

value
844228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840a106fe7745e6eb3518ba146776c11af4eea34 OP_EQUAL
address
3DjBB914jqQBTm6hw8vs2r2sEvxeHRyUCB
transaction
2d291a3d32c8afa57ef42f98675ace45c80ffdad20945bbb5e8597e8f35efcd2
confirmations
40673
spent
true